On November 27, Soviet party and government head Nikita Khrushchev responds to the constant stream of refugees leaving the GDR for the West via Berlin by issuing an ultimatum to the three western Allies, demanding that they withdraw from Berlin and that West Berlin be turned into a demilitarized free city. Khrushchevs ultimatum is the first grave threat to West Berlins survival since the blockade of 1948/1949. In East Berlin, within the framework of the national building program for Berlin, construction begins in February to transform Stalinallee (called Karl-Marx-Allee as of 1961) into Germanys first socialist street. The apartment houses built in the gingerbread style of the Soviet Stalinist era are today classified as historical monuments and are still very much in demand as housing. As refugees returned to the city, they brought with them a host of maladies that the undernourished populationhad a hard time fighting off. On July 25, U.S. president John F. Kennedy announces that the western protecting powers have three essential interests in Berlin: 1. the right of the Allies to be in Berlin, 2. their right of access to Berlin, and 3. the survival and right of self-determination of West Berlin.
